Flights from Melbourne
Melbourne has always been a prime destination for holidays and vacations on the Australian continent. Melbourne Airport is proof of this fact. In December 2016 alone, 3.1 million commuters passed through this portal making it the busiest month of the facility for that year.
International and domestic flights are serviced daily during a full 24-hour operating schedule without curfew. Terminals T1, T3 and T4 are designated for domestic routes including flights from Melbourne to Hobart while T2 is specifically for international routes. Travellers are directed to a single precinct area connected by all four terminals.
Directions to Melbourne airport
Public buses roam around certain points in Melbourne and can take people in and out of the airport. SkyBus transports to Melbourne City and operates on a 24/7 schedule, which you can wave down even on public holidays. SkyBus St. Kilda on the other hand only drives from 6AM to 7PM daily.
If you prefer to have your own vehicle, several car rentals companies within the airport can be contacted for trips from outside of Australia. Ground levels of terminals T1, T2 and T3 have information booths to assist travellers. In addition, there are assigned taxi ranks found in each terminal of the airport.
Reaching Hobart
Hidden at the foothills of Mt. Wellington rests the serene city of Hobart. With mountainous backdrops and waterfront views, Hobart prides itself on award-winning dining experiences. Whisky and locally craft beers are also staples of the picturesque pubs that complement the perfect getaway. Be sure to spend a Saturday in Salamanca Market and go around the 300 stalls perusing eclectic Tasmanian arts and crafts. A Hobart trip wouldn't be complete without bearing witness to the city's merriment. A quick drive up the 1,300 metre Mt. Wellington from the city centre is where a peaceful escape awaits you.
Getting to the city center
Hobart International Airport has mobile services for all types of passengers. Shuttle buses like the Redline Airporter are parked outside the terminals waiting to drive you straight to your hotel. You can also be transported around Hobart city by taxis that are lined up in front of the airport.
If you prefer to explore this wonderful city intimately with friends or family, a car rental service is the right choice for you. Several car hire companies offer cars, campervans and motor homes, which you can book in the airport's centralised arrival area. Keep in mind that Hobart practices left-hand side driving.
